BDSC belives human rights are rights inherent to all human beings, whatever our nationality, place of residence, sex, national or ethnic origin, colour, religion, language, or any other status. We are all equally entitled to our human rights without discrimination. Empowerment is a multi-dimensional social process that helps people gain control over their own lives. It is a process that fosters power in people, for use in their own lives, their communities, and in their society, by acting on issues that they define as important. BDSC has incorporate with their program specific agenda that are; (a) Child rights, (b) Women rights, (c) Human rights, advocacy and good governance and (d) women empowerment.
